Generalizability
The extent to which findings or conclusions drawn from a specific study or sample can be applied to broader populations or situations.
Inductive Reasoning
A method of reasoning in which specific instances or observations lead to a generalized conclusion.
Deductive Reasoning
A reasoning method where an inference is drawn from the agreement of several statements that are typically considered true.
Conceptual Reasoning
The ability to use abstract thinking to understand complex concepts, identify patterns, and solve problems.
